Understanding the Oxygen Sensor in Your Vehicle
The oxygen sensor is a crucial component in your car's exhaust system that ensures your engine runs efficiently, reduces emissions, and maintains good fuel economy. It measures the amount of oxygen in the exhaust gases and sends this data to the engine control unit (ECU) for optimal air-fuel mixture regulation.
Why is the Oxygen Sensor Needed?
Modern vehicles rely heavily on sensors for precise engine management. The oxygen sensor helps in achieving a balance in the air-fuel mixture, which is critical for efficient combustion. An ideal air-fuel ratio ensures that your vehicle runs smoothly, reduces harmful emissions, and optimizes fuel consumption.
How Does the Oxygen Sensor Work?
The sensor operates by detecting the level of oxygen present in the exhaust gases. It generates a voltage signal that varies depending on the oxygen levels. The ECU uses this information to adjust the air-fuel mixture by controlling the fuel injectors.
What If the Oxygen Sensor Fails?
A malfunctioning oxygen sensor can lead to several issues such as poor fuel economy, increased emissions, and reduced engine performance. Symptoms include a rough idle, engine misfires, or the check engine light illuminating. Ignoring a faulty sensor could potentially lead to more severe and costly engine problems.
